Gangotri is an ideal location for the tourists looking for peace and adventure. Located in the hills, 18 kms downstream from Gaumukh is Gangotri. It is an important pilgrim site located at 3,048 m above sea level. The most sacred spot where Ganga, the stream of life, touched earth fro the first time. According to mythology, Goddess Ganga, the daughter of heaven, manifested herself in the form a river to absolve the sins of king Bhagirath's predecessors, following his severe penance of 5500 years.
Disclaimer : Informations Displayed on are only meant for information purposes. Please check the official websites of concerned organizations for most updated information. All the informations displayed on has been taken from very reliable sources however, would not be responsible for any error on data published on any particular section.